Gateron Ink Red vs. Everglide Rice Pudding

An in-depth look at the Gateron Ink Red and the Everglide Rice Pudding switches—which one is the best fit for you?

Overview

When it comes to mechanical keyboard switches, enthusiasts often find themselves navigating a diverse landscape of options, with the Gateron Ink Red and the Everglide Rice Pudding standing out for their unique characteristics. The Ink Red, a linear switch, is celebrated for its lower actuation force, making it an ideal option for those who prefer a lighter typing style. Users often praise the Ink Red for its satisfyingly smooth feel and its crispy, clacky sound profile, which adds a touch of auditory pleasure to the typing experience. In contrast, the Everglide Rice Pudding, a hall effect switch, offers a delightful blend of smooth operation and a deeper, more resonant sound, catering to those who seek both precision and satisfaction in their typing experience. Additionally, the Rice Pudding is fully compatible with Wooting's innovative keyboards, enhancing its appeal for enthusiasts looking for performance and versatility. While both switches have their distinct advantages—whether you lean towards the effortless ease of the Ink Red or the balanced richness of the Rice Pudding—let's dive in a bit deeper beyond generalities so you can best decide on the switch that suits your preferences.

Housing materials

When comparing the Gateron Ink Red and the Everglide Rice Pudding switches, the differences in their top housing materials significantly influence their overall sound profiles. The Ink Red features a proprietary INK blend top housing, which is designed to produce a pointed and relatively high-pitched sound, often likened to a clacky auditory experience. In contrast, the Rice Pudding utilizes a polycarbonate top housing, known for creating a sharper, higher-pitched, and crisper sound profile. While both switches aim for clarity and resonance in their auditory feedback, the sharper sound of the Rice Pudding may provide a slightly more pronounced auditory response when compared to the Ink Red’s unique blend, creating a potential variation in user experience despite both aiming for brightness in their sound.

Diving deeper into the bottom housing, we find a stark contrast in the materials used, which further differentiates the two switches' acoustic characteristics. The Gateron Ink Red employs the same proprietary INK blend for its bottom housing as it does for the top, ensuring continuity in the sound profile. This allows for the anticipated clacky sound to be felt consistently throughout the keypress. Conversely, the Everglide Rice Pudding features a nylon bottom housing, which is recognized for generating a deeper and fuller sound profile due to its softer composition. The nylon absorbs more sound than the harder plastics used in the Ink blend, resulting in a much rounder acoustic experience. Therefore, while both switches can create satisfying auditory profiles, the Ink Red maintains a more lightweight and sharp clack, while the Rice Pudding offers a more subdued and rich sound.

Weight

When comparing the Gateron Ink Red linear switch and the Everglide Rice Pudding hall effect switch, we see notable differences in both actuation and bottom out forces. The Gateron Ink Red has an actuation force of 45 grams and a bottom out force of 60 grams, making it a medium-weight switch that provides a substantial feel for typists who prefer a stronger push. In contrast, the Everglide Rice Pudding features a lighter actuation force of 38 grams and a bottom out force of 48 grams, which caters to users who enjoy a lighter, more effortless typing experience. This lighter force can be particularly beneficial for extended typing sessions or gaming, reducing fatigue. Therefore, while both switches offer distinct characteristics, the Ink Red is the heavier option and may be more suitable for those who appreciate a firmer response, while the Rice Pudding appeals to those who prefer lighter keypresses, allowing for a more relaxed usage.

Travel distance

The Gateron Ink Red linear switch has a travel distance of 4 mm, while the Everglide Rice Pudding hall effect switch features a shorter travel distance of 3.5 mm. This means that if you're after a more traditional feel with a bit more depth, the Ink Red would be the better choice, as it provides a more substantial keypress. On the other hand, the Rice Pudding's shorter travel distance may appeal to gamers or users who prioritize speed and responsiveness, allowing for quicker actuation during intense gameplay or fast typing sessions. Overall, if a softer landing and a gradual response is what you prefer, the Ink Red is the longer option, whereas the Rice Pudding, being a shorter switch, may feel more abrupt but offers faster feedback.

Conclusion

To conclude, your choice between the Gateron Ink Red linear switch and the Everglide Rice Pudding hall effect switch ultimately depends on your typing preference and intended usage. If you prefer a medium actuation force and enjoy a typing experience that is both smooth and offers a satisfying acoustic profile, the Ink Reds are likely your best fit. Their chirpy sound and silky feel cater well to those who like to hear their keystrokes while typing, making them a solid choice for a variety of environments, from home to office settings. Conversely, if you’re looking for a lighter switch with an effortless typing experience, the Everglide Rice Pudding is an excellent option. Its lower bottom-out force offers a gentle touch that is perfect for rapid typing without fatigue, alongside a satisfying and deep sound that appeals to enthusiasts. Furthermore, if you’re planning to dive into innovative keyboard setups like those from Wooting, the Rice Pudding’s compatibility would provide enhanced performance and versatility.
